Glass House

by Vicki Higgins - Cancer

I felt it was there,
My little glass house,
Ready to smash around me.
I was so afraid,
I couldn't breathe for fear,
But at the same time 
It was nice.
I felt self contained
And so happy.

But one day it broke,
My little glass house.
My life shattered.
The peices collapsed.
I felt vulnerable,
But then I changed.
My life was so small
But now I can breathe.
Free of my little glass house.
